What Common Questions Do Beginners Have?
1. Can I use multiple pedals?
Absolutely. Professionals often use a chain of pedals to achieve a more complex sound. However, the order matters, as each pedal affects the incoming sound in its own way.
2. Is it necessary to buy branded pedals?
Not necessarily. While trusted brands offer reliability, several lesser-known manufacturers provide good quality at a lower price point.
3. What’s the difference between analog and digital pedals?
Analog pedals usually provide a warmer, more organic sound. Digital pedals, on the other hand, offer more flexibility and preset options.
How To Choose the Right Pedal
1. Budget: Determine how much you’re willing to spend.
2. Genre-Specific Needs: Certain genres require specific effects, so consider what sound you’re aiming for.
3. Versatility: Multi-effect pedals can be a good choice for those looking for a wide range of options.
4. Reviews and Recommendations: Always read reviews or seek recommendations before making a decision.
Challenges and Troubleshooting
1. Signal Loss: Some pedals can lead to signal degradation if not properly configured.
2. Noise: Cheap or poorly designed pedals can add unnecessary noise.
3. Compatibility: Ensure that the pedal is compatible with your guitar and amplifier.
